How they compare
Egypt currently reports 59.6% against 58.8% in Austria, a difference of 0.8%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 16 shared years of data; in 2008 it was Austria ahead.
Austria ranks 51st and Egypt ranks 49th of 119 countries.
Austria has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Austria | Egypt |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 57.2% | 43.9% | 13.3% | Austria |
| 2010s | 60.0% | 50.5% | 9.5% | Austria |
| 2020s | 59.6% | 55.9% | 3.7% | Austria |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
